Given my love of prints at the moment, I have been posed with a seasonal challenge…. How I will transfer this new love into my Autumn/Winter dressing? I don’t want my affair with print to be just another summer fling, I want our relationship to go the distance! So how exactly will I tone down the prints, to fit in with the more muted, cool tones of the coming season? After some thought, I have decided that adding some darker pieces into my colourful outfits should do the trick nicely for a start, such as a pair of tights (an essential in the winter months) and a basic black fedora for good measure. This way, I can begin to adapt all of my fun summer pieces into my A/W wardrobe, and my love-affair with print can stay strong!
